Alumni’s startup provides breakthrough treatment for stroke patients
Using a tiny camera — just one-third of a millimetre in diameter —Ìýdoctors at The Ottawa Hospital diagnosed and treated a patient suffering from multiple strokes.
Invented by Vena Medical, a company co-founded by two À¶Ý®ÊÓÆµ Engineering alumni Michael Phillips and Phillip Cooper (both BASc ’17, mechanical engineering), the MicroAngioscopeâ„¢ camera can pinpoint the cause of a stroke attack and treat the patient in just one hour.Ìý
